Released in 2012, Zero Dark Thirty is a gripping dramatization of the real-world historical events that followed the September 11 terrorist attacks. Directed by Academy Award-winner Kathryn Bigelow and written by Mark Boal, the movie offers a methodical, procedural look inside the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A).

In 2012, director Kathryn Bigelow and screenwriter Mark Boal released Zero Dark Thirty, a gripping and intense thriller that tells the story of the decade-long hunt for Osama bin Laden. The film follows a team of CIA operatives, led by Maya (Jessica Chastain), as they track down the elusive al-Qaeda leader. Released in the winter of 2012, Zero Dark Thirty is not just a film; it is a historical document that blurs the lines between fact, fiction, and cinematic procedural. Directed by Kathryn Bigelow and written by Mark Boal—the duo behind the Oscar-winning The Hurt Locker —the film dramatizes the nearly decade-long international manhunt for Osama bin Laden, the leader of Al-Qaeda, following the September 11 attacks.
